			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Here is a simple Exchange Management Shell command that will move all of your Offline Address Books from the Exchange 2003 OAB generation server to an Exchange 2007 OAB generation server.</p>
<pre>[PS] C:\&gt;Get-OfflineAddressBook | Move-OfflineAddressBook -Server EXCH-2007 -confirm:$false

WARNING: Do not turn off public folder publishing for offline address book
(OAB) "\Default Offline Address List" before it is generated on the target
server "EXCH-2007". If you turn off public folder publishing prematurely, the
entire OAB will be downloaded for all users who are associated with this OAB.</pre>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>You may encounter an issue with Exchange Server 2007 organisations that have been migrated from previous Exchange versions where the Default Offline Address List cannot be enabled for web distribution, even after the OAB has been moved to an Exchange Server 2007 server.</p>
<p>In the Exchange Management Console the check box to enable web distribution is greyed out.</p>
<p><img title="oabweb01" style="display: block; float: none; margin-left: auto; margin-right: auto" height="490" alt="oabweb01" src="http://www.exchangeserverpro.com/wp-content/uploads/2008/11/oabweb01.png" width="443" /> </p>
<p>To resolve this issue use the <a href="http://technet.microsoft.com/en-us/library/aa996330.aspx" target="_blank">Set-OfflineAddressBook</a> cmdlet to apply the mandatory properties to the OAB object.</p>
<pre>[PS] C:\&gt;Set-OfflineAddressBook &quot;Default Offline Address List&quot; -ApplyMandatoryProperties</pre>
<p>When viewed in the Exchange Management Console the check box is now available.</p>
<p><img title="oabweb02" style="display: block; float: none; margin-left: auto; margin-right: auto" height="233" alt="oabweb02" src="http://www.exchangeserverpro.com/wp-content/uploads/2008/11/oabweb02.png" width="441" /> </p>
<p>You can now tick the box and add OAB virtual directories for web distribution.</p>
